Effect of limitation of oxygen supply on oxygen uptake and activities of iron-containing respiratory enzymes in the germination of Japonica and Indica rice Seeds.

The oxygen uptake and activities of iron-containing respiratory enzymes, including catalase, peroxidase and cytochrome oxidase, were compared between japonica and indica rice varieties, paddy and upland rice varieties and glutinous and nonglutinous rice varieties under two kinds of germination conditions, i.e. water blotted filter paper and immersion in water of 5 cm depth.<BR>Oxygen uptake and activities of respiratory enzymes in anaerobic germination decreased in the following order (Table 6) :<BR>Oxygen uptake: C.P.NG>T.P.NG≅J.U.NG>J.U.G≅J.P.NG>J.P.G<BR>Catalase: T.P.NG>C.P.NG≅J.U.NG>J.U.G≅J.P.NG>J.P.G<BR>Peroxidase: C.P.NG>T.P.NG≅J.U.NG>J.U.G≅J.P.NG>J.P.G<BR>Cytochrome oxidase: C.P.NG≅T.P.NG≅J.U.NG>J.U.G≅J.P.NG>J.P.G<BR>Based on the above-mentioned results, it was concluded that the decreased of the respiratory enzymes activity in rice seeds germinated anaerobically was similar to that of the oxygen uptake in all the cultivars.<BR>The decrease in the activity of each enzyme under anaerobic conditions was greater in the indica rice varieties than in the japonica ones, in the upland rice varieties than in the paddy ones, and in the nonglutinous rice varieties than in the glutinous ones.
